7878 DT is a 2011 Jaguar Xj in Grey with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2011 Jaguar Xj models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.4% with a typical mileage of 68,790 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Jaguar Xj f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 34,485 recorded failures. If you're considering buying 7878 DT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Jaguar Xj typ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 15 years old, this Jaguar Xj is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
